Revo Posted March 23, 2011 Report Share Posted March 23, 2011 Tbh I think this thread seems very one sided, who in here has actually owned a 1.4 Lupo Auto? I've got one and tbh I can't fault it. Doesn't break down, comfortable in town and out on the open road. 99% of the time I'd rather have an auto to a manual. The fuel mpg isn't too bad, depends what sort of run your doing. I somehow managed to get 260 miles out of the last tank, normally averaging about 230 to the fuel light coming on. Best advice I can give you is to go drive it, see how you get on. If you want a car for cruising, then the auto is a no brainer. If you want something for ragging it round town, I'd look at something else. It's not a slow car by any means and overtaking is really easy, no need to drop a gear yourself get past then change up. Does it all for you in a nice smooth movement .
